| Core Tip |
High-performance liquid chromatography identified six key components in He-He-Shu-Yang formula (HHSY) that are effective in reducing liver fibrosis. HHSY has a definite therapeutic effect on liver fibrosis in vivo and in vitro models. HHSY’s mechanism may be through the inhibition of hepatic stellate cell activation via the nicotinamide adenine dinucleotide phosphate oxidase 4/reactive oxygen species/nucleotide binding oligomerization domain-like receptor family pyrin domain-containing 3 pathways. |
